Over a lurching beat with a menacing bassline, Gary rants and raves about hating the object of his affections \u201cwith a passion\u201d. The sheer vitriol of Gary\u2019s performance is subverted by the rest of the band\u2019s dolefully intoning, \u201c\u2026but call me!\u201d at the end of every line. With one track, The Monks created an ode to negation that would have done The Ramones proud, whilst puncturing the song\u2019s glorious snottiness by highlighting the desperation hidden beneath the bravado. It\u2019s perhaps the ultimate garage-punk anti-love song, a dissection of dysfunctional attraction miles away from the innocence of The Beatles\u2019 \u2018I Wanna Hold Your Hand\u2019. However, with the album and single commercially stalling, it was becoming clear to the band that Karl and Walther\u2019s promises of instant wealth and fame were somewhat off the mark. Some of The Monks also found the confrontational aspect of their new sound challenging. Dave recalls, \u201cIt was still tough playing that kind of music when the people didn\u2019t like it. That was so hard.
